body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,img,p,form,input,textarea,p,blockquote,th,td{margin:0;padding:0}
body{ font-size:12px; color:#333; background:url(../images/body_bg.jpg) repeat; }
a:link,a:visited{ text-decoration:none; color:#666;}
a:hover{ text-decoration:none;}
table{border-collapse:collapse;border-spacing:0}
img{border:0}
caption,em,th{font-style:normal;font-weight:normal}
li{list-style:none}
caption,th{text-align:left}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al}
.clear{clear:both; width:0px; height:0px; overflow:hidden; font-size:0px;}
/*header*/
.header{ height:40px; line-height:40px;  width:100%; background:url(../images/top_bg.jpg) repeat-x;}
.wrap{ width:980px; margin:0 auto;}
.logo,.menu{ float:left;}
.logo{ margin-top:5px;}
.menu li{ float:left;height:40px;}
.menu li a{ display:block; float:left;padding:0 19px;_padding:0 18px;}
span.ico_line{ background:url(../images/line.jpg) no-repeat; width:2px; height:39px; display:inline-block;}
.h40{height:40px; width:100%;background:url(../images/body_bg.jpg) repeat;}
/*banner*/
.bannerBox{ width:100%; background:#B45C2C;}
.banner{ width:980px; margin:0 auto; position: relative; background:url(../images/bannerBox.jpg) 521px 0 no-repeat; height:157px;}
.head_portrait{ width:260px; height:160px;overflow:hidden; float:left; position:absolute; z-index:1; top:-15px;left:0px; padding-right:14px; background:url(../images/imgBg.jpg) right 0 no-repeat; }
.head_portrait img{width:258px; height:158px;border:1px solid #EFEACA;}
.experts_con{ float:left;width:508px;margin-left:280px; }
.experts_con h1{ font-size:24px; font-family:"微软雅黑"; color:#f0e9cc;margin-top:22px; }
.experts_con h1 span{ font-size:34px; }
.experts_con h4{ font-size:14px; color:#f0e9cc; line-height:1.6;margin-top:8px; font-family:"微软雅黑";}
.posi{ z-index:100; _position: relative ; width:100%; margin:0 auto; _top:0px;}
.posi2{ z-index: 100;width:100%; margin:0 auto;overflow: visible; position: fixed; top: 0px; /* position fixed for IE6 */ _position: absolute; _top:expression(documentElement.scrollTop + "px");}/*main*/
.main{ clear:both;padding-top:265px;}
.fxb{ position:absolute; z-index:2; right:40px; top:-24px; color:#f00;}

/*main_left*/
.main_left{ width:688px; float:left; display:inline;}
.colum{background:#fff;padding:15px 20px 0 20px;margin-bottom:25px;
filter: progid:DXImageTransform.Microsoft.Shadow(color='#cccccc', Direction=135, Strength=5);
-moz-box-shadow:1px 1px 5px #cccccc;/*firefox*/
-webkit-box-shadow:1px 1px 5px #cccccc;/*webkit*/
box-shadow:1px 1px 5px #cccccc;
background:url(../images/colum.jpg) left 0 no-repeat #fff;
}
.colum h3{ font-size:22px; font-family:"微软雅黑"; font-weight:normal; border-bottom:1px dashed #d5d5d5;padding-bottom:10px; color:#802910; padding-top:5px;}
.colum_con{ padding:10px 0 20px 0; line-height:1.7; color:#666;}
.colum_con p{ clear:both;}
.colum_con .colum_bottom{ margin-top:10px;padding-bottom:0px;}
.colum_con p span{ display:block; float:left;color:#999;font-size:12px;}
.colum_con p .tag{ float:right; font-size:12px;}
#content2 .colum_con2{line-height:40px;}
.blank15{height:15px;}
/*colum_con2*/
.colum_con2{ font-size:14px; line-height:2;  font-family:"微软雅黑";  font-size:16px;}
.colum_con .color{ color:#539325;}
.colum_strong{ font-size:12px; font-weight:bold;color:#539325;}
.colum_yst{ margin-top:20px; color:#c61434;}
.pic-all dl{ float:left; width:316px;display:inline; margin:5px 16px 10px 0;}
.pic-all .last{ margin-right:0px;}
.pic-all dd{text-align:center; font-family:"微软雅黑";  font-size:16px; color:#666; line-height:30px;}
/*main_right*/
.layrow-right{ width:268px; float:right; background:#f5f5f5; zoom:1;
display:inline;filter: progid:DXImageTransform.Microsoft.Shadow(color='#cccccc', Direction=135, Strength=5);
-moz-box-shadow:1px 1px 5px #cccccc;/*firefox*/
-webkit-box-shadow:1px 1px 5px #cccccc;/*webkit*/

box-shadow:1px 1px 5px #cccccc;}
#apDiv1 {

position: absolute;
width: 267px;
z-index: 1;
}
.m11 {
background:#f5f5f5;
position: absolute;
width: 268px;
}
.gbcfxd { Z-INDEX: 99; POSITION: fixed; top: 265px;}
.gbcfxd1 {	Z-INDEX: 99; POSITION: absolute;}


#sns-feednav {
border-bottom: 1px solid #D4D4D4;
font-size: 15px;

}
#sns-feednav .feednav-focus {
background-color: #B45C2C;
}
#sns-feednav li {
background: #fff;
border-color: #fff #fff #D5D5D5;
border-style: solid;
border-width: 1px;
height: 40x;
 line-height:40px;
 text-align:center;
top:1px; 
position: relative;
border-top:0;
height:40px;
}
#sns-feednav li a{ color:#307100; font-size:18px; color:#333; font-family:"微软雅黑";}
#sns-feednav .feednav-focus a {
color: #fff; display:block;
}
#sns-feednav li em {
border-right: 5px solid;
color: #B45C2C;
display: none;
font-size: 36px;

left: -10px;
overflow: hidden;

position: absolute;
top: 0px;
width: 10px;
}

.c5 {
color: #FD8104;
}
#sns-feednav .feednav-focus em {
display: block;
}
/*-------底部---------*/
.footer{ text-align:center;border-top:2px solid #B45C2C;margin-top:20px;padding:10px 0; line-height:24px; color:#333;}
.footer a{ color:#333;}